IMPORTANT INFORMATION

Lithium-Polymer Battery Warning

This equipment contains a rechargeable lithium-polymer battery.

Do not charge the battery in temperatures below 32° F (0° C) or higher than 113° F (45° C). Do not open or mutilate the battery.

The rechargeable batteries contained in this equipment may explode if disposed of in a fire. Do not short-circuit the battery.

Do not charge the rechargeable battery pack used in this equipment with any charger other than the one designed to charge this battery pack as specified in the owner’s manual. Using another charger may damage the battery pack or cause the battery pack to explode.

CAUTION! Rechargeable Batteries Must Be Recycled or Disposed of Properly.

Recycling and Disposal Information

Do not dispose of electronic devices or any of their components (especially batteries and LCD displays) in your municipal trash collection.

Consult your local waste management authority or a recycling organization like Earth911.com to find an electronics recycling facility in your area.

Compliance Information

FCC Part 15 Compliance Statement

This device complies with Part 15 of the FCC Rules. Operation is subjected to the following two conditions:

(1)this device may not cause harmful interference, and (2) this device must accept any interference received, including interference that may cause undesired operation.

This equipment has been tested and found to comply with limits for a Class B digital device, pursuant to Part 15 of the FCC rules and ETSI (EN) 300328.
